FIAT vs RYLD: Complete Analysis 2026

FIATStock

The YieldMax Short COIN Option Income Strategy ETF (FIAT) is an actively managed exchanged fund that seeks to generate weekly income through a synthetic covered put strategy on Coinbase Global Inc (COIN). The strategy is designed to capture option premiums while providing inverse (short) exposure to the share price movements of COIN, with risk management through purchased call options.

Full FIAT Calculator →

RYLDETF

The Global X Russell 2000 Covered Call ETF (RYLD) seeks to provide investment results that correspond generally to the price and yield performance, before fees and expenses, of the Cboe Russell 2000 BuyWrite Index.
